Africa’s tourism and economic diplomacy landscape is set for another defining moment as the Africa International Tourism and Economic Council (AITEC World) officially announces its participation in the forthcoming Angola Investment Summit—an event poised to position Angola as a rising hub for global for tourism, investment and strategic partnerships.

Scheduled to take place from 17–19 June 2026 in Luanda, the Summit will convene an influential mix of global leaders, investors, policymakers, and industry experts. Organized by the Global Tourism Forum (GTF), the event aims to spotlight Angola’s expanding economic potential and attract transformative investments across key sectors.

Adding further prestige to the summit is the confirmation that H.E. João Lourenço, President of Angola, will attend as the Guest of Honour, delivering the official opening address. His presence underscores Angola’s commitment at the highest level to economic diversification, international collaboration, and sustainable development.

Strengthening Strategic Alliances

AITEC World’s participation is not just symbolic—it reflects a deepening collaboration with the Global Tourism Forum, built on a strong foundation of partnership and shared vision.

This relationship was formalized during the GTF Annual Meeting in Brussels, last year where an MoU was signed between both organizations. Representing AITEC World at the landmark signing was Board Member, Hon. Catherine Afeku, whose engagement reinforced AITEC World’s commitment to fostering cross-continental investment and tourism development.

The Angola Investment Summit now becomes a natural progression of that partnership—transforming agreements into actionable opportunities and dialogue into tangible outcomes.

Angola’s Rising Investment Profile

Angola, long known for its rich natural resources, is undergoing a significant transformation aimed at broadening its economic base. With reforms focused on improving the business environment, enhancing infrastructure, and encouraging foreign direct investment, the country is steadily emerging as a competitive destination for investors.
The summit will provide a critical platform to:
Showcase Angola’s priority sectors including tourism, energy, agriculture, and infrastructure

Facilitate high-level networking between investors and government stakeholders

Promote sustainable and inclusive economic growth strategies

For AITEC World, whose mandate bridges tourism and economic development, this presents an opportunity to advocate for tourism-led investment as a catalyst for job creation, cultural exchange, and regional integration.
